The ratio of cats to dogs is 5:4 in Riverside. If there are 20 dogs, how many cats live in Riverside?
Select one:

25

20

30

16

Answer:

25

Step-by-step explanation:

We need to divide 20 by 4 to see how much 1 equals in this problem.

20÷4=5

5 equals 1

Now we add 5 to 20 because the ratio is 5:4.

20+5=25

Our answer is 25.
